Output 25f3b2fe8baef27df6f605b5a3e6a108d6408bcabe3e66e76e1ec61672f6fa66:0

value
15762400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58741430d1ee341b3bf536bed44696daa7fb3d87 OP_EQUAL
address
39kiSj4t3iHb4ZayYtb1GyGXJauENdzPDY
transaction
25f3b2fe8baef27df6f605b5a3e6a108d6408bcabe3e66e76e1ec61672f6fa66
confirmations
377952
spent
true